Output f3c930393da9b53558f051b4d6b11f92ae27ea86feb59a8d240406b6ec16d564:0

value
10903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1675dddc0672ce89d987c58b76f78915972441f OP_EQUAL
address
3Hs3MYFDbi1a6Es9C95fqRYApSmeQDp3yQ
transaction
f3c930393da9b53558f051b4d6b11f92ae27ea86feb59a8d240406b6ec16d564
spent
true